Cancelling Talktalk

Hi,
My auntie renewed her Talktalk contract in April 2015 and pays a ridiculously high price for her Fibre and anytime calls. As Talktalk recently increased there prices in October will she still be able to use the price increase excuse to cancel her contract fee free.

    No, because you have to give notice within 30 days of notification of the price increase, which has long gone-5 months ago, not recently. Why has she waited until now? However if she agreed a further 12 month minimum term in April 2015 ,then she is nearly at the point at which she can give her 30 days notice to terminate at the end of April 2016. If she agreed a further 18m then she must wait until October, or pay an ETC. Unless of course TT announce further increases in the next 6 months.
